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0272489353 11 14 4511753688 836029
36889532 26
36889532 26
37 81 89 056796191
All about undefined
Interested in learning more?
36889532 26
37 81 89 056796191
See more
97963459921 2514 8574871599
6463 1183617 325117
See more
01314650 43
8593 44253 6488105676
See more